Special K Bars

Here's how you make Special K Bars
Pause Continue Reading
  • Servings: 20-25
  • Prep: 15m
  • Cook: 20m
  • The following recipe serves 20-25 people.

Ingredients

The ingredients are:
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 cup Karo syrup
  • 12 ounces peanut butter (crunchy peanut butter, one 12 ounce jar)
  • Special K cereal (6 cups)
  • 6 ounces semi-sweet chocolate chips (small package)
  • 12 ounces butterscotch baking chips
We recommend you get your ingredients ready before you start cooking. Once you're ready, here are the steps to making this delicious recipe

How to Make

  • Step 1: In a large mixing bowl, add the 6 cups of cereal; set aside.

  • Step 2: In a saucepot, add the sugar and karo syrup; bring to a boil. Turn heat to low after mixture reaches a boil. This is important. Bars will be hard as concrete if mixture continues to boil.

  • Step 3: Add the peanut butter to the sugar mixture. Stir until smooth and combined.

  • Step 4: Pour peanut butter mixture over the bowl of cereal and mix well.

  • Step 5: Add the mixture into a lightly buttered 13X9 inch pan, or a 9x9 pan for thicker bars. Pat the mixture into the pan.

  • Step 6: Topping:

  • Step 7: In a medium bowl, combine the chocolate and butterscotch chips. Microwave for about 2 minutes or until melted; stirring once or twice during melting.

  • Step 8: Pour and spread topping over top of cereal mixture. Refrigerate just long enough to set the chips. Remove, and cut into bars.
